EINA_SAFETY_ON_NULL_RETURN(_rsm);
remote_surface = wl_resource_get_user_data(resource);
- if (!remote_surface) return;
- if (!remote_surface->valid) return;
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face);
+ EINA_SAFETY_ON_FALSE_RETURN(remote_surface->valid);
if (remote_surface->provider)
{
E_Comp_Wl_Remote_Surface *remote_surface;
remote_surface = wl_resource_get_user_data(resource);
- if (!remote_surface) return;
- if (!remote_surface->valid) return;
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face);
+ EINA_SAFETY_ON_FALSE_RETURN(remote_surface->valid);
remote_surface->redirect = EINA_FALSE;
// _remote_surface_visible_set(remote_surface, EINA_FALSE);
double eradx, erady, epressure, eangle;
remote_surface = wl_resource_get_user_data(resource);
- if (!remote_surface) return;
- if (!remote_surface->provider) return;
- if (!remote_surface->provider->ec) return;
- if (!remote_surface->valid) return;
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face);
+ EINA_SAFETY_ON_FALSE_RETURN(remote_surface->valid);
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face->provider);
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face->provider->ec);
provider = remote_surface->provider;
ec = provider->ec;
Ecore_Device *edev = NULL;
remote_surface = wl_resource_get_user_data(resource);
- if (!remote_surface) return;
- if (!remote_surface->provider) return;
- if (!remote_surface->provider->ec) return;
- if (!remote_surface->valid) return;
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face);
+ EINA_SAFETY_ON_FALSE_RETURN(remote_surface->valid);
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face->provider);
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face->provider->ec);
provider = remote_surface->provider;
ec = provider->ec;
double eradx, erady, epressure, eangle;
remote_surface = wl_resource_get_user_data(resource);
- if (!remote_surface) return;
- if (!remote_surface->provider) return;
- if (!remote_surface->provider->ec) return;
- if (!remote_surface->valid) return;
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face);
+ EINA_SAFETY_ON_FALSE_RETURN(remote_surface->valid);
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face->provider);
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face->provider->ec);
provider = remote_surface->provider;
ec = provider->ec;
E_Client *ec;
remote_surface = wl_resource_get_user_data(resource);
- if (!remote_surface) return;
- if (!remote_surface->provider) return;
- if (!remote_surface->provider->ec) return;
- if (!remote_surface->valid) return;
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face);
+ EINA_SAFETY_ON_FALSE_RETURN(remote_surface->valid);
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face->provider);
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face->provider->ec);
provider = remote_surface->provider;
ec = provider->ec;
Ecore_Device_Class eclas;
remote_surface = wl_resource_get_user_data(resource);
- if (!remote_surface) return;
- if (!remote_surface->provider) return;
- if (!remote_surface->provider->ec) return;
- if (!remote_surface->valid) return;
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face);
+ EINA_SAFETY_ON_FALSE_RETURN(remote_surface->valid);
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face->provider);
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face->provider->ec);
provider = remote_surface->provider;
ec = provider->ec;
E_Comp_Wl_Remote_Surface *remote_surface;
remote_surface = wl_resource_get_user_data(resource);
- if (!remote_surface) return;
- if (!remote_surface->valid) return;
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face);
+ EINA_SAFETY_ON_FALSE_RETURN(remote_surface->valid);
if (visibility_type == TIZEN_REMOTE_SURFACE_VISIBILITY_TYPE_INVISIBLE)
{
E_Client *owner = NULL;
remote_surface = wl_resource_get_user_data(resource);
- if (!remote_surface) return;
- if (!remote_surface->valid) return;
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face);
+ EINA_SAFETY_ON_FALSE_RETURN(remote_surface->valid);
if (surface_resource)
owner = wl_resource_get_user_data(surface_resource);
E_Comp_Wl_Remote_Provider *provider;
remote_surface = wl_resource_get_user_data(remote_surface_resource);
- if (!remote_surface) return;
- if (!remote_surface->valid) return;
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face);
+ EINA_SAFETY_ON_FALSE_RETURN(remote_surface->valid);
resource = wl_resource_create(client,
&tizen_remote_surface_region_interface,
E_Comp_Wl_Remote_Buffer *remote_buffer;
remote_surface = wl_resource_get_user_data(resource);
- if (!remote_surface) return;
- if (!remote_surface->valid) return;
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face);
+ EINA_SAFETY_ON_FALSE_RETURN(remote_surface->valid);
remote_buffer = _e_comp_wl_remote_buffer_get(remote_buffer_resource);
EINA_SAFETY_ON_NULL_RETURN(remote_buffer);
E_Comp_Wl_Remote_Source *source = NULL;
remote_surface = wl_resource_get_user_data(resource);
- if (!remote_surface) return;
- if (!remote_surface->valid) return;
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face);
+ EINA_SAFETY_ON_FALSE_RETURN(remote_surface->valid);
source = remote_surface->source;
if (!source) return;
E_Client *ec = NULL;
remote_surface = wl_resource_get_user_data(remote_surface_resource);
- if (!remote_surface) return;
- if (!remote_surface->valid) return;
+ EINA_SAFETY_ON_NULL_RETURN(remote_surface);
+ EINA_SAFETY_ON_FALSE_RETURN(remote_surface->valid);
provider = remote_surface->provider;
if (!provider) return;